Articles of for loop

Цитирование через рабочие листы с помощью PHPExcel

Я использую библиотеку PHPExcel для чтения файла Excel и выполнения обработки на нем. Я хочу прокрутить каждый лист. Я проверил документацию, и все, что я мог найти, это изменение активного индекса рабочего листа или загрузка только указанных рабочих листов. Как я могу просмотреть все листы? Спасибо за любую помощь. Вот пример цикла записи, для справки: […]

PHP str_replace для цикла for из массива

Хорошо, у меня есть str_replace и что я хочу сделать, это принимать значения из массива и брать следующий фрагмент, чтобы заменить слово «собака». Поэтому в основном я хочу читать строку $: «Утка съела кошку, а свинья съела шимпанзе» <?php $string = 'The dog ate the cat and the dog ate the chimp'; $array = array('duck','pig'); […]

Извлечь значения из массива с помощью вложенного цикла foreach

У меня длинный массив, из которого я хочу получить все значения и сохранить его в отдельной переменной и сохранить каждое значение в базе данных. Массив, который у меня есть: Array ( [success] => 1 [categories] => Array ( [0] => Array ( [category_id] => 39 [name] => BAGS [categories] => Array ( [0] => Array […]

PHP – Nest a for цикл переменное количество раз

Я новичок в PHP (и программирование в целом). Чтобы проверить, что я узнал до сих пор, я написал этот код, который печатает все возможные комбинации заданного количества кубиков с определенным количеством лиц. (вы найдете код в конце). Я хочу сделать динамическое изменение количества вложенных циклов в соответствии с переменной $dicenumber . Прямо сейчас он может […]

Вставка нескольких элементов в один ID MySQL из флажка ввода PHP-формы

Мне это крайне необходимо. Вот изображение, которое я проверил: Вот идентификатор заказа. это будет общим для всех вопросов. Что будет вставить так: Вот код, который я использую: if(isset($_POST['Submit'])){ try{ $orderNo = $_SESSION['orderNo']; $serviceTitle=$_POST['serviceTitle']; $price= $_POST['price']; $quantity= $_POST['quantity']; $amount= $_POST['amount']; for ($i=0; $i<count($serviceTitle); $i++){ $statement = $db->prepare("INSERT INTO invoice (orderNo,productName,price,quantity,amount) VALUES (?,?,?,?,?)"); $statement->execute(array($orderNo,$serviceTitle[$i],$price[$i],$quantity[$i],$amount[$i])); } header("location: order_confirm_tech_step1.php"); […]

DateTime добавить 1 день

Моя форма имеет 2 поля – Time_from и Time_to Теперь мне нужно добавить запись в моей базе данных за каждый день (если theres – разница между этими днями) ex. Time_from = 2013-08-26 08:00:00 и Time_to = 2013-08-28 16:00:00 Так что в моей базе данных я должен получить 3 записи Time_from = 2013-08-26 08:00:00 and Time_to […]

Показать атрибуты продукта в list.phtml – Magento

Привет, я прочитал много сообщений об этом, и пока он работает не полностью. Например; Атрибут 1 = обувь и атрибут 2 = цвет обуви. Оба находятся в раскрывающемся списке, и я хотел бы перечислить все возможные цвета атрибутов для каждого продукта на страницах категорий. Проблема: когда я тестирую код, он будет отображать только первый цвет […]

Задержка сна PHP

В PHP я хочу поставить несколько секундных задержек на каждой итерации цикла. for ($i=0; $i <= 10; $i++) { $file_exists=file_exists($location.$filename); if($file_exists) { break; } //sleep for 3 seconds } Как я могу это сделать?

Производительность FOR vs FOREACH в PHP

Прежде всего, я понимаю, что в 90% приложений разница в производительности совершенно не имеет значения, но мне просто нужно знать, какая из них быстрее. Это и … Информация, доступная в настоящее время в сети, путается. Многие люди говорят, что foreach – это плохо, но технически это должно быть быстрее, поскольку предполагается упростить запись обхода массива […]

Множественные индексные переменные в PHP foreach loop

Возможно ли иметь цикл foreach в PHP с несколькими «индексными» переменными, похожий на следующий (который не использует правильный синтаксис)? foreach ($courses as $course, $sections as $section) Если нет, есть ли хороший способ добиться такого же результата?